I'm a new member to CCF and have a question regarding Toonie Proof varieties. I'm in the process of building a collection of Toonies including specimen and proof varieties. According to the latest Charlton catalogue (Volume Two, 6th Edition, 2016), RCM produced two versions of Two Dollar proof coins in 2012 and 2014 - fine silver and nickel brass. No mention was made of two versions for 2013 or 2015 -- just fine silver. However, I've seen 2013 and 2015 nickel brass versions for sale on ebay recently.

Has RCM been creating two varieties of the Two Dollar proof for all years since 2012?

@ tnt, yes beginning in 2012 and each year thereafter RCM made both a Premium proof set (silver/gold plated) and a Proof set (silver dollar only). The base metal for toonie would be different in each. In your Charlton volume 2 you'll find the reference in the section related to Sets, sellers on ebay often sell the singular coin from broken up sets.

Thanks. That helps a lot. However, I checked Charlton volume 2 in the section related to sets (pages 404-405) and still did not see any reference to a base metal proof set issued in 2013 -- only 2012 and 2014. I'm going to assume Charlton needs updating and that your statement is correct that in 2012 and beyond two different alloy proof sets were created. I base this on the fact that I've seen them for sale and the current RCM website shows two different proof sets (silver and base) for 2016. Thanks.

You're right the only proof loonie and twoonie for 2013 is silver, but the nickel/brass proof versions do exist for 2015
